Appointment of Joint Broker

Cluff Natural Resources Plc, the AIM quoted natural resources investing company with a high impact exploration and appraisal portfolio focused on the Southern and Central North Sea, is pleased to announce the appointment, with immediate effect, of Stifel Nicolaus Europe Limited as joint broker to the Company, alongside the Company's Nominated Adviser and joint broker, Allenby Capital Limited.

Notes to Editors

Cluff Natural Resources is a natural resources investing company listed on the AIM market on the London Stock Exchange (CLNR.L) with a high impact portfolio of operated and, following a farm-out to Shell U.K. Ltd in February 2019, non-operated exploration and appraisal assets located within the UKCS's mature hydrocarbon basins.  The Company's diversified portfolio contains near term, infrastructure focussed oil and gas exploration drilling opportunities in both the Central and Southern North Sea together with larger, high impact opportunities in new play types along the northern margin of the Southern Gas Basin.  

The portfolio has a significant P50 prospective resource base in excess of 2.4 TCF (gross, gas equivalent) across a number of prospects with chances of success ranging from 9% to 49%. 

Cluff Natural Resources is focused on extracting much needed gas from the North Sea to supply the UK's energy mix which is currently heavily reliant on foreign supply. Following its successful farm-out of Licences P2252 and P2437 to Shell U.K. Ltd, the Company is looking forward to 3D seismic acquisition over the Pensacola prospect in the summer of 2019 and is seeking to repeat this farm-out success with its licences awarded in the 30th Offshore Licencing Round including licence P2352 which contains the Dewar oil prospect.

The Company has a strong institutional investor base and a portfolio which offers a unique opportunity of high quality, low risk and low-cost drilling prospects with potentially high impact results in an area where recent exploration has targeted both mature and new plays and has resulted in large discoveries.
